Music by the Blossom
Come and enjoy the beautiful blossom whilst listening to music from local performers.
- Booking not needed
- Free event (admission applies)
Feel the benefit of being surrounded by the beautiful blossom a you listen to music from local performers.
On Saturday 3 May we will be joined by Whitsand Harmony, a local four-part community choir that sing a wide ranger of songs from classics to contemporary.
On Sunday 4 May we will be joined by Moorland Mandolins, a local madolin orchestra who play a range of music from classical to dance and folk to jazz.
Bring some food and time the performance with your own picnic under the blossom.
